One example of sports charity is the Golden State Warriors Community Foundation, which focuses on education and youth development in the San Francisco Bay Area. The foundation has donated millions of dollars to local organizations and schools, and players on the team regularly participate in community events and mentorship programs.

Another notable sports charity organization is Special Olympics, which provides year-round sports training and athletic competition for individuals with intellectual disabilities. The organization has chapters in over 190 countries and has impacted the lives of millions of athletes and their families.
